Abstract
The invention discloses a kind of liftable automobile integral deflector device, including integration deflector and the side plate being arranged on integration deflector both sides, integration deflector includes the flat part being arranged on below automobile radiators and is arranged on the curved warpage portion below front bumper, side plate includes side diversion division and supporting part, and diversion division is higher than supporting part;Wherein supporting part is connected with crash box, and crash box is separately positioned on the both sides of front bumper, and side diversion division is arranged between crash box and automobile radiators;Described supporting part is provided with guide rail and hydraulic cylinder device, and integration deflector is connected with slide, and the push rod of hydraulic cylinder device is fixing with integrated deflector to be connected;The junction of warpage portion and flat part is provided with vent.Integration deflector liftable is to tackle concave-convex road surface;Air-flow, through ventilation housing, takes away the heat of automobile radiators.

Background technology
The effect of deflector is to reduce automobile produced lift when running at high speed, under the bumper of automotive front end
The downward-sloping connecting plate that side is arranged is bumper chin spoiler, and bumper chin spoiler is unified into one with the air port grid of headstock
Body.
Automobile radiators is made up of three parts such as intake chamber, water-supplying chamber and radiator cores, and coolant flows in radiator core
Dynamic, air passes through outside radiator, and the coolant of heat is owing to turning cold to air heat radiation, and cold air is then because absorbing coolant and dissipating
The heat that goes out and heat up.
In the case of summer high-temperature, the temperature of enging cabin is difficult to reduce, and fan in the market is difficult to meet it and leads to
Wind radiating effect, and during the powerful fan work of Wind Volume, the heat self produced is the biggest.

Further, above-mentioned one liftable automobile integral deflector device, described vent is provided with filter screen.This
Design prevents the bulky grain foreign material of outside from entering in the ventilation housing that integration deflector is formed, it is to avoid the internal junction of scratch automobile
Structure.
Further, above-mentioned one liftable automobile integral deflector device, described integration deflector is provided with
One group of reinforcement, one of which reinforcement is longitudinally disposed.This design improves the intensity of integration deflector, due to integration
The length of deflector longitudinal direction is longer, is susceptible to longitudinal flexural deformation, and longitudinally disposed reinforcement is possible to prevent this bending
Deformation.
Further, above-mentioned one liftable automobile integral deflector device, described integration deflector is resin
Part, it passes through injection moulding integrated molding.This being designed to obtains complex-shaped integrated deflector, and decreases number of components
Amount, reduces cost.
Further, above-mentioned one liftable automobile integral deflector device, described integration baffle material
Ingredient percent is: polypropylene: 45 ~ 65%, ethylene propylene diene rubber: 15 ~ 34%, Pulvis Talci: 10 ~ 20%, copper powder: 0.1 ~
0.95%, color and luster brightener: 0.3 ~ 1.5%, fire retardant: 1 ~ 6%.The finished surface glossiness of this material is good, and carries metallic
Sense, it is not necessary to other surface-beautifying processes;Its anticorrosion ability is good;The addition of ethylene propylene diene rubber adds the pliable and tough of material
Property;The addition of fire retardant improves the anti-flammability of material.
Further, above-mentioned one liftable automobile integral deflector device, polycarbonate: 50 ~ 65%, acrylonitrile,
Butadiene and cinnamic terpolymer: 15 ~ 34%, Pulvis Talci: 10 ~ 20%, copper powder: 0.1 ~ 0.95%, color and luster brightener: 0.3
~1.5%.This material has anti-flammability, non-oxidizability and wear-resisting, and carries metallic luster, it is not necessary to process of additionally spraying paint;
It is provided simultaneously with good mechanical performance and forming ability.
Further, above-mentioned one liftable automobile integral deflector device, described side plate is sheet metal component, and it passes through
Disposable punch forming.This design improves the intensity of entirety, and integration deflector is played good supporting role by it.
Further, above-mentioned one liftable automobile integral deflector device, described fire retardant is montmorillonite.This
The fire retardant of design is applicable to polypropylene material, its good flame retardation effect.
Further, above-mentioned one liftable automobile integral deflector device, described color and luster brightener is titanium dioxide
It is 1:(1.5 ~ 3 with the mass ratio of the mixture of pearl essence, titanium dioxide and pearl essence).This design adds one deflector
Texture and aesthetics.

Detailed description of the invention
Below in conjunction with the accompanying drawings, the specific embodiment of the invention is described in detail.
Embodiment 1
The one liftable automobile integral deflector device of the present invention, as it is shown in figure 1, include integration deflector 1 and set
Putting the side plate 2 in integration deflector 1 both sides, integration deflector 1 includes the flat part 11 being arranged on below automobile radiators
With the curved warpage portion 12 being arranged on below front bumper 3, side plate 2 includes side diversion division 21 and supporting part 22, described in lead
Stream portion 21 is higher than supporting part 22;Wherein supporting part 22 is connected with crash box 4, and described crash box 4 is separately positioned on front bumper 3
Both sides, side diversion division 21 is arranged between crash box 4 and automobile radiators;The junction of described warpage portion 12 and flat part 11 sets
Vent 13, vent 13 is had to be provided with filter screen 14;Integration deflector 1 is provided with one group of reinforcement 15, one of which reinforcement
15 is longitudinally disposed;Described supporting part 22 is provided with guide rail 221 and hydraulic cylinder device 222, and integration deflector 1 is sliding with guide rail 221
Being dynamically connected, the push rod of hydraulic cylinder device 222 is fixing with integrated deflector 1 to be connected, and integration deflector 1 lower surface is provided with sensing
Device, hydraulic cylinder device 222 and sensor are all connected with control unit.
Described integration deflector 1 is resin piece, and it passes through injection moulding integrated molding, the Ingredient percent of its material
For: polypropylene: 45 ~ 65%, ethylene propylene diene rubber: 15 ~ 34%, Pulvis Talci: 10 ~ 20%, copper powder: 0.1 ~ 0.95%, color and luster brightener:
0.3 ~ 1.5%, fire retardant: 1 ~ 6%, wherein fire retardant is montmorillonite, and color and luster brightener is the mixture of titanium dioxide and pearl essence, titanium
The mass ratio of white lead and pearl essence is 1:1.5.Described side plate 2 is sheet metal component, and it is by disposable punch forming.
Automobile front beam chin spoiler is arranged to integrated deflector 1 with vehicle body chin spoiler, side plate 2 for installing and
Supporting integration deflector 1, the side diversion division 21 of side plate 2 coordinates with integrated deflector 1, forms ventilation housing;Air-flow passes through
The guiding in the warpage portion 12 of integration deflector 1, enters ventilation housing from vent 13, takes away the heat of automobile radiators, rises
Effect to auxiliary heat dissipation.
During running car, the information of collection is passed to control unit by the sensor of integration deflector 1 lower surface, works as inspection
Measuring automobile and exceed setting value through concave-convex road surface and concavo-convex degree, control unit sends instruction, and hydraulic cylinder device 222 moves
Integration deflector 1 is made to increase;When road surface evenness, hydraulic cylinder device 222 action makes integration deflector 1 decline.
Embodiment 2
The one liftable automobile integral deflector device of the present invention, as it is shown in figure 1, described integration deflector 1 material
Ingredient percent be: polycarbonate: 50 ~ 65%, acrylonitrile, butadiene and cinnamic terpolymer: 15 ~ 34%,
Pulvis Talci: 10 ~ 20%, copper powder: 0.1 ~ 0.95%, color and luster brightener: 0.3 ~ 1.5%.Wherein fire retardant is montmorillonite, color and luster blast
Agent be the mass ratio of the mixture of titanium dioxide and pearl essence, titanium dioxide and pearl essence be 1:2.5.Other are same as in Example 1.
